Community members sensitized about prevention of Violence Against Children at Kisolholho primary school

This was during a  community sensitization session that was held on 27th July 2017  at Kisolholho primary school  play ground ,Karambi sub county with the theme  Stop violence against children for quality education “.The session  was attended by over 125 community members  who included parents, sub county leaders (sub county chief , CDO ,OC Police ,councilor) ,religious leaders, school management committee members ,community opinion leaders ,youth and children  from Kisolholho parish.
Key activities of the day: Songs, poems and skits from school children and drama groups ,speeches from  parents' leaders , local  political leaders ,sub county chief , CDO , OC police ,child rights activists and RIC-NET staff all focusing on  prevention of Violence Against Children   ,the rights and responsibilities of children and parents and community efforts to support prevention and management of violence against  children .

 All the key speakers emphasized on the parents’ role of providing and protecting their children to prepare them for a bright future which will not only benefit the children but also their parents.

We believe that when the community is aware about violence against children and how it can be prevented it reduces on violence cases since some perpetrators realize that the acts they do on their children are  bad and some are able to report these cases .

This is one of the activities of the community driven mechanisms to prevent violence and adolescents in Kasese district project as implemented by the four RWECO member organizations of KALI, RIC-NET, GOOD HOPE and RIDE-Africa in partnership with Kasese guide radio with support from the Child rights and violence prevention –Fund (CRVP).
